Output ec9303b60a531004f21b1a60a4d14ad5bc3addc4a9e9057959bf3fee3e30a4f3:0

value
44279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0afffa51c0b3418142476ffa53dfc124e03d87e OP_EQUAL
address
3PdewBTPkHthRc9Md1ktHa2pWfbVPDRHdz
transaction
ec9303b60a531004f21b1a60a4d14ad5bc3addc4a9e9057959bf3fee3e30a4f3
confirmations
5379
spent
true